New Features and Changes
Important changes in HDF5 include:
- File sizes greater than 2GB are now supported on Linux systems with kernel version 2.4.x and higher.
- Fortran 90 is now supported for Windows (static library), HP-UX 10.20 and 11.00 and the IBM SP platforms.
- In order to support Fortran 90 on Windows, additional parameters were added to the h5dread_f and h5dwrite_f subroutines.
- An H5 <-> GIF converter has been added to the utilities.
- Support has been added for Solaris 2.8 with the -64 bit option, for Linux in parallel mode, and for the Metrowerks Code Warrior compiler on Windows.
- Numerous bugs have been fixed and performance improvements added for both parallel and serial HDF5.

Release of Java HDF5 Products Version 2.2
The latest version of the Java HDF5 Products, Version 2.2, which has been updated to work with HDF5-1.4.2 is available from:
http://hdf.ncsa.uiuc.edu/java-hdf5-html/
The H5View tool contains several new features, in addition to fixes to major bugs reported in version 2.1. New features in H5View include:
- View a generic dataset as an image using a default palette.
- Display image data in a spreadsheet.
- View 24-bit image of pixel or plane interlace.
- Show a line plot of row/column data in spreadsheet.
- Show a histogram of pixel values of image.
- Select the default palettes from Gray Scale, Rainbow, Nature and Wave.
- Save the whole or subset of an HDF5 image as a JPEG image.
- Save the whole or subset of a dataset to a text file with tab, space, comma or colon delimiter.
- User preferences to set:
- Web browser path.
- H4toH5 tool path.
- H5View users guide URL.
- The default palette to use if a dataset does not have a palette.
- The delimiter character when save spreadsheet data into text file.
- A list of most recent files to the file menu.
- Can add or change values of an attribute that is a one-dimensional array.
This release was tested with JDK 1.2.x. It should work with JDK1.3.1, but this has not been extensively tested.

Dropping Support for Solaris 2.6
HDF5-1.4.2 is the last release of HDF5 that supports Solaris 2.6.
